House-dust mite allergen Der p 1: amount or concentration?

Summary
Quantifying house-dust mite Der p 1 allergen is best measured by dust weight, not surface area. This method is effective for both flat and uneven surfaces, simplifying allergen assessment in homes.

Background:
- Quantifying settled house-dust mite Der p 1 allergen lacks a standardized method.
- Existing methods for allergen measurement from different surfaces show variability.
Purpose of the Study:
- To determine the most appropriate method for quantifying Der p 1 allergen.
- To investigate the relationship between Der p 1 allergen levels and dust weight from various surfaces.
Main Methods:
- Collected dust and Der p 1 allergen from planar (mattress) and nonplanar (living-room) surfaces in 58 homes.
- Analyzed the correlation between Der p 1 allergen content and collected dust weight.
- Evaluated the benefit of correcting for surface area in allergen quantification.
Main Results:
- A direct relationship was observed between Der p 1 allergen content and dust weight for both planar (r = 0.50) and nonplanar (r = 0.61) surfaces.
- Correcting for surface area did not improve allergen quantification accuracy.
- Allergen levels per unit of dust weight were consistent across different surface types.
Conclusions:
- Expressing Der p 1 allergen levels per weight of collected dust is the most reliable quantification method.
- This approach is suitable for both planar and nonplanar surfaces, offering a standardized measure.
- Simplifies allergen assessment in diverse household environments.
